Why does whipped cream lose volume and consistency?
Understanding the physics of dairy fats helps prevent the collapse of toppings. Cream is an emulsion of fat globules in water that traps air bubbles during mechanical processing.
As the temperature rises, the fat network weakens dramatically. This phenomenon causes the whey to separate, making the mixture runny and lacking the structural strength necessary for layered cakes.
Many pastry chefs underestimate the importance of pre-chilling bowls and whisks. Using cold tools ensures that fat crystals remain solid, allowing air to remain permanently trapped within the mixture.

What are the best stabilizers for Italian pastry making?
There are several options for those looking How to stabilize whipped cream for Italian desserts without altering its delicate flavor. Gelatin sheets represent the classic standard for monumental and long-lasting cakes.
Cornstarch or powdered sugar containing starches offer a quick and simple solution. These ingredients absorb excess moisture, preventing whey from forming at the bottom of the container.

In recent years, mascarpone has become a favorite cheese because of its natural affinity with Mediterranean flavors. Adding a small amount of extra fat creates a velvety, long-lasting consistency.
How to use gelatin for a professional hold?
The "gelatin bloom" technique requires pinpoint precision to avoid unpleasant lumps in the cream. The sheets must be hydrated in ice water before dissolving them in a small amount of hot cream.
Before incorporating the resulting liquid into the cold mixture, wait until it reaches room temperature. Too abrupt a transition from hot to cold would create annoying rubbery filaments instead of a smooth texture.
This method ensures that the decorations retain their original shape for over forty-eight hours in the refrigerator. It's ideal for outdoor events where humidity typically plays a critical and destructive role.

When to choose mascarpone as a structural agent?
Mascarpone isn't just an ingredient in tiramisu, it's also a powerful mechanical stabilizer. Its high saturated fat content gives it a stronger consistency than cream alone.
Mixing about 100 grams of mascarpone for every 250 milliliters of cream guarantees extraordinary results. This ratio maintains the typical lightness of whipped cream, while adding a creamy note and unparalleled structural stability.
It's the best choice for decorating cream puffs or creating internal layers in heavy cakes. The resulting density allows you to use very detailed piping tips without losing the defined edges.
What are the alternative plant-based stabilizers?
Those following specific diets can opt for agar-agar, an algal derivative with exceptional gelling properties. Unlike animal gelatin, agar-agar requires a brief boil to activate its polymer chains.
Another modern option is to use xanthan gum in infinitesimal doses. This polysaccharide stabilizes air bubbles without weighing down the palate, maintaining a sensation of freshness typical of freshly whipped cream.

Plant protein isolates are gaining ground in the culinary research labs of 2025. These extracts offer superior water binding capacity, ensuring the dessert remains perfect even after several hours.
Comparison of cream stabilization methods
| Method | Recommended quantity | Stability duration | Ideal for |
| Jelly | 2g per 250ml | Up to 48 hours | Wedding cakes, buffets |
| Mascarpone | 100g per 250ml | 24-36 hours | Piping bag decorations |
| Corn Starch | 1 teaspoon | 12 hours | Immediate consumption |
| Powdered Milk | 1 tablespoon | 18 hours | Light mousses |
How to prevent cream from turning into butter? How to stabilize whipped cream for Italian desserts
The line between perfectly whipped cream and butter is extremely thin and dangerous. Excessive mixer speed can overheat the fats, causing the membranes of the fat cells to rupture permanently.
Observe the changes in texture carefully: when the whisk leaves deep grooves, stop immediately. Over-whipped cream loses its characteristic shine, becoming opaque and grainy on the palate.
If you notice the first signs of separation, try adding a spoonful of cold liquid cream. By gently stirring by hand, you may be able to recover the emulsion before the process becomes completely irreversible.

Which tools improve the stabilization process?
Stainless steel bowls are preferable to plastic ones for their cold-retention properties. Some professional models have a double bottom for adding crushed ice during processing.
Fine-wire whisks are essential tools for incorporating the maximum amount of air possible. Correct tool geometry reduces whipping time, limiting mechanical heating of fresh ingredients.
For those seeking pinpoint perfection, using a digital immersion thermometer is highly recommended. Keeping the mixture below 4 degrees Celsius during each stage ensures the technical success of the operation.

Frequently Asked Questions
Can I stabilize already whipped cream?
It's difficult to work on a whipped mixture without completely deflating it. However, gently folding in a little sifted powdered sugar can help absorb any residual surface moisture.
Does sugar affect stability?
Yes, adding sugar at the beginning of the process can delay the formation of the structure. It's best to add the sweetener only when the cream has reached a semi-whipped and stable consistency.
Why does my stabilized cream have lumps?
Lumps usually result from gelatin that hasn't dissolved properly or that was added too cold. Make sure each thickener is perfectly fluid and smooth before finally combining it with the cream.
How long can it stay out of the fridge?
Even when stabilized, cream remains a perishable product and sensitive to high temperatures. Never store it at room temperature for more than two hours to ensure food safety and aesthetic integrity.
Can I use condensed milk?
Condensed milk acts as both a stabilizer and a sweetener, creating a very dense texture. It's an excellent technique for quick fillings that require a hint of caramel flavor.
